This lib is indeed to be a lightweight alternative for RestSharp. It DOES NOT intend to be a directly concurrent of RestSharp. Only to be an possible alternative for simple scenarios. This way, do not expect great features or treatments in this lib, only a simple, request-response with serialization/deserialization of provided parameters and a HttpCode return.
The project goal is to proportionate a wrapper for the well known HttpClient
and as light as possible. The response of all requests
are a tuple with the response (as string
or serialized in a given type), and the HttpStatusCode. To reduce in maximum the memory allocation
made.
All http methods has both async
and sync
versions. They include:
POST
GET
PUT
HEAD
DELETE
PATCH
In each method, can be passed a pure URL, with a given body (or not), or can be passed using
the class HttpRequest
.
As mentioned, the goal of this library is only to be a lightweight version of the amazing RestSharp lib
and to encapsulate the native class HttpClient
that the .NET already has.
The benchmark was made comparing RestSharp
and the HttpClient
itself.
But the HttpClient
used an "common" implementation for data fetch that is
mostly used in applications. The implementation isn't equal to the one made by LightRest
. It was done intensionally to show how even a "default" usage of the HttpClient
can be improved.

All tests were made with the following configs:
BenchmarkDotNet=v0.13.1, OS=Windows 10.0.22000
AMD Ryzen 5 2600, 1 CPU, 12 logical and 6 physical cores
.NET SDK=6.0.401
[Host] : .NET 6.0.9 (6.0.922.41905), X64 RyuJIT
DefaultJob : .NET 6.0.9 (6.0.922.41905), X64 RyuJIT
Method | Count | Mean | Error | StdDev | Gen 0 | Gen 1 | Gen 2 | Allocated |
---|---|---|---|---|---|---|---|---|
HttpClient | 1 | 1.292 ms | 0.0337 ms | 0.0967 ms | - | - | - | 4 KB |
LightRest | 1 | 1.235 ms | 0.0243 ms | 0.0307 ms | - | - | - | 4 KB |
RestSharp | 1 | 1.330 ms | 0.0264 ms | 0.0396 ms | 9.7656 | - | - | 34 KB |
HttpClient | 10 | 1.288 ms | 0.0254 ms | 0.0402 ms | - | - | - | 8 KB |
LightRest | 10 | 1.249 ms | 0.0243 ms | 0.0250 ms | - | - | - | 5 KB |
RestSharp | 10 | 1.401 ms | 0.0275 ms | 0.0385 ms | 9.7656 | - | - | 41 KB |
HttpClient | 100 | 1.725 ms | 0.0342 ms | 0.0562 ms | 15.6250 | - | - | 64 KB |
LightRest | 100 | 1.707 ms | 0.0336 ms | 0.0493 ms | 3.9063 | - | - | 20 KB |
RestSharp | 100 | 1.791 ms | 0.0310 ms | 0.0380 ms | 35.1563 | 3.9063 | - | 143 KB |
HttpClient | 1000 | 5.152 ms | 0.1005 ms | 0.1535 ms | 132.8125 | 85.9375 | 70.3125 | 574 KB |
LightRest | 1000 | 4.298 ms | 0.0836 ms | 0.1350 ms | 31.2500 | 7.8125 | - | 157 KB |
RestSharp | 1000 | 5.518 ms | 0.1048 ms | 0.1207 ms | 273.4375 | 164.0625 | 125.0000 | 1,104 KB |
